These lippies have started popping up all over blog-land and based on the various descriptions (glossy, sheer, easy to wear, flattering colours…) I knew I had to pick one up. So I did, the first I went for was Belle – the slightly darker shade in the picture (on the right). This is truly a ‘my lips but better’ shade. There isn’t much I can really add to other bloggers reviews – this lippie really is the easiest thing to wear. Almost a middle ground between lipstick and lip gloss, the colour is subtle enough to be applied without a mirror, but not quite so subtle it’s pointless to wear them. They really are ideal for summer.
I liked this one so much that I went back on Saturday and picked up another (yep, I missed the 3 for 2 deal… but I did get 100 extra advantage card points and a freebie for spending over £6…. something I haven’t done on 17 products since I was about 17….). Bee-Hive is probably the most popular colour in the blogosphere – a pale nude-pink, another one that is easy to wear, subtle, glossy, light-weight….
All in all, lovely lippies – I now want to pick up the bright orange/coral and the Hollywood red. But fear I might be going to far, considering I don’t think I have ever finished a lipstick in my life!
Only one issue – the light weight texture means that I found when applying and swatching these it was really easy to ‘mush’ the lipstick into the side of the tube (mush is the technical term…). Bit of a pain and doubt these would survive a heat wave – get them in the fridge if the temp gets too high!
